Body

Origins and Family

Giovanni Battista Todeschini's place of birth was Lecco[2]. Recorded date of birth include +1857-06-09T00:00:00Z[3] and +1857-01-01T00:00:00Z[7].

Education

Giovanni Battista Todeschini was educated at Brera Academy[11].

Career and Affiliations

Giovanni Battista Todeschini worked as a painter[6].

Works and Contributions

Notable works include Barche sul Lago a Lierna[12] and Palazzo della Permanente[13], a Palazzo[27], in Italy[28].

Recognition

Giovanni Battista Todeschini received the Premio Mylius[14].

Personal Life

Children include Piero Todeschini[8], a graphic designer[29], 1888–1945[30], of Kingdom of Italy[31] and Lucio Todeschini[9], a painter[32], 1892–1969[33], of Italy[34].

Death and Burial

Giovanni Battista Todeschini died on +1938-01-01T00:00:00Z[5]. He died in Milan[4].
